Nintendo is adding four more free games for all its Switch Online users and you can grab them now

OF the big three, Nintendo has by far the cheapest online offerings, allowing you to subscribe to its classic library for almost nothing.

Not only does Nintendo have the lowest price for its subscription service, Nintendo Switch Online, but it also never removes games from its library.

Unlike Xbox Game Pass and PS Plus, games are added, but never removed, from the Switch Online service.

This means you always get the deal you sign up for, or better.

Today (September 18, 2024), Nintendo has added four more games to Nintendo Switch Online from its classic library of SNES titles.

The headline game of the drop is a crossover between two fan-favourite series.

Battletoads/Double Dragon is a Rare beat ‘em up where you can choose to play as one of the three Battletoads or as one of the two protagonists from Double Dragon.

There is also a two-player mode so you can take on the challenge with a friend.

Much like the Rare series it’s based on, Battletoads, this crossover is known for its brutal difficulty, which makes it even better with Switch Online’s save state feature.

The other game from the same era is Big Run, a racing game with impressive 3D graphics for the time it was developed.

The aim is to race from Tripoli in Libya to Dakar, Senegal in a series of desert-style rally races.

Cosmo Gang The Puzzle has also joined Nintendo Switch Online, which is a falling block puzzle game similar to Puyo Puyo.

Players rotate and drop blocks of characters and aim to make them line up in groups so that they disappear.

The final game that’s been added to Nintendo Switch Online was previously only available on Nintendo consoles in Japanese.

In Japan, Kunio-kun no Dodgeball da yo Zen’in Shugo! was released for the SNES, and later in English on PlayStation under the name Super Dodge Ball.

As you may guess from the title, this is a dodge ball game where you play as the captain and give directions to your teammates.
